WebThe fastest way to submit your weekly claims is online, 24 hours day, seven days a week. Submit weekly claim. RESTART YOUR CLAIM. If you were approved for unemployment benefits within the past 12 months, but stopped claiming for a week or more for any reason, don't submit a new application.
WebIf you didn't apply for unemployment benefits until near the end of a week, give us two business days to process your application before submitting your first weekly claim the following week. You should submit a weekly claim every week, even if you're waiting to: Find out if you qualify for benefits. Have wages and hours added to your claim.

WebWhat are unemployment benefts? Unemployment benefits can help while you’re unemployed. They replace some of your regular income and help you meet expenses while you look for a job.
